BOTOX

Botulinum type A injections are by far the most popular cosmetic treatments preformed nationwide, helping millions fight wrinkles & rejuvenate their appearance.

 

Neurotoxin treatments are the most popular single cosmetic procedure in the U.S. and are mainly used to smooth dynamic wrinkles, or those wrinkles that form as a result of facial movements like frowning, squinting, smiling, and other expressions we tend to make day after day. Treatment works by blocking nerve impulses to the muscles, causing them to relax. As a result, your expressions soften and the dynamic wrinkles are greatly reduced.

 

•What Types of Wrinkles can Botox-type Injectables Treat?

 

Botox-type injectables can help an adult patient of any age improve his or her appearance, not only imparting a more youthful look, but also alleviating an overly concerned look, helping you look better refreshed or even more pleasant. The most commonly treated areas are those where muscle activity influences facial features, such as the following:

 

•Glabellar lines (a.k.a. “elevens” or frown lines)

•Wrinkles around the eyes, such as crow’s feet

•Forehead creases

•Corners of the mouth

•A “cobblestoned” appearance to the chin

 

Pre-treatment consultation

 

During your consultation, your Aesthetician will evaluate your area of concern and go over your medical history. Even though there is little risk of major complications for most patients, it is still imperative that you share your medical history fully and openly with your provider before treatment, as certain allergies, skin and neurological conditions, or medications can make treatment unsuitable for a patient. For instance, you need to tell if you have been taking NSAIDs (e.g., aspirin, ibuprofen, naproxen) or blood thinners.

 

•How Long Do the Results Last?

 

The wrinkle-reducing effects from botulinum treatments will vary depending on the patient, the area treated, and the product used, but results will typically last anywhere from 3 to 6 months for most brands. Daxxify is formulated to be longer-lasting and may last up to 6 to 9 months for some patients. To maintain your results, your cosmetic surgeon will simply repeat treatment, adjusting dosage and techniques as necessary to ensure optimal results.

 

•What Else Can Neurotoxins Help With?

 

While botulinum toxin type A is most commonly used to treat facial wrinkles, cosmetic surgeons can also use neurotoxins to address other aesthetic concerns that are associated with nerve and muscle activity:

 

•Reduce excessive sweating.

 

 Botulinum type A injections can be used to interrupt the nerve impulses that activate the sweat glands, helping alleviate embarrassment from excessive sweating on the armpits, hands or feet.

 

•Soften vertical neck bands.

 

 If you are bothered by prominent vertical bands on your neck, botulinum toxins can be used to relax the responsible muscles and give your neck a smoother, softer appearance.
